Form 4: UMH Properties Executive Insider Ownership Update
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ership
EVP and General Counsel Craig Koster reports updated beneficial ownership of UMH Properties, Inc. shares.
Summary
- Craig Koster, EVP and General Counsel of UMH Properties, Inc., filed a Form 4 statement of changes in beneficial ownership.
- The report confirms total direct ownership of 120,881.06 shares of UMH common stock.
- The total includes 1,356.78 shares acquired via dividend reinvestment on March 16, 2026.
- The report also confirms ownership of 337.002 shares of Preferred D stock.
- The filing details various outstanding derivative securities (stock options) held by the executive with exercise prices ranging from $9.70 to $23.81.
